    Summary:
    The School Community Liaison position will focus efforts on reducing nonacademic barriers to student success within the Warren City School District and on engaging parents/families in the educational process. There is a particular emphasis on improving student attendance and connecting family needs with school and communitybased resources.

    Duties:
    1. Refer facilitate document and followup on identified nonacademic needs that are created barriers of families and students with school or communitybased resources.
    2. Attendance Work to improve attendance by working with students and parents through (noninclusive) documented methods including but not limited to phone calls home visits parent conferences student meetings monitoring attendance and absenteeism. Additionally create and monitor intervention plans and student truancy reports in accordance with HB410 taking initiative to stay current on and working to apply other best practices in reducing student absenteeism.
    3. File all paperwork with the Juvenile Court for habitual truancy.
    4. Maintain accurate records of contacts and services provided for program evaluation purposes.
    5. Work with the Building Leadership Team/Building Administrative Team in developing and implementing activities including but not limited to special events evening programs events that engage families.
    6. Work with students families staff and community resources to improve and maintain positive behaviors of students while in school in areas such as but not limited to building incentive plans referrals to appropriate district and/or community resources.
    7. Communicate and update Building Principal on all aspects of the position.
    8. Attend building and districtlevel meetings as scheduled.
    9. Work in collaboration with other staff members to maintain and facilitate student and family access to the building pantry ensuring usage for those in need of resources.
    10. Abide by the rules regulations policies and procedures of The Warren City School District Board of Education.
    11. Perform any other relevant duties as may be assigned by the Superintendent/ CEO Chief Academic Officer Associate Superintendent Building Principal and/or designee.
